Fano threefolds of genus 6
Abstract
Description
This paper was written in 1982. Ideas and methods of "Clemens C.H., Griffiths Ph. The intermediate Jacobian of a cubic threefold" are applied to a Fano threefold X of genus 6 -- intersection of Grassmann sixfold with two hyperplanes and a quadric. We prove:
1. The Fano surface F(X) of X is smooth and irreducible. Hodge numbers and some other invariants of F(X) are calculated.
2. Tangent bundle theorem for X, and its geometric interpretation. It is shown that F(X) defines X uniquely.
3. The Abel - Jacobi map from the Albanese of F(X) to the middle Jacobian of X is an isogeny.
